Output 9034377efc2e918d142ea4664e263191f2e4e12d26953e21473f1e3260016291:0

value
667262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1d98a982231493116a9382d8b8528c4d5652d1 OP_EQUAL
address
38YC4KYZy3vooEfCqQYBiJ8fALc6WXb7Dy
transaction
9034377efc2e918d142ea4664e263191f2e4e12d26953e21473f1e3260016291